We get one keeper, charged in the round they were drafted. Next year we get two, but, if we keep the same player, they bump up two rounds, meaning first and second round players cannot be kept again. So my question is:

1/2 PPR, 12 teams, QB, WR, WR, RB, TE, W/R/T, W/R/T, W/R/T
OBJ (1st round)
ARob (5th round)
or Deshaun Watson (last round)

I am so used to dynasty that I see OBJ and figure I should just pick him, but I assume there is a different strategy involved here and I don't want to under think it.

Watson

Its basically a redraft and you can load up on WR/RB value while knowing you get a great pick at QB late in the draft when others are picking their kicker. Grab some high value potential keepers in the late rounds but I'd focus on this being more a win now team than anything else.
